#1fc62c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1fc62c is composed of 12.2% red, 77.6% green and 17.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 84.3% cyan, 0% magenta, 77.8% yellow and 22.4% black. It has a hue angle of 124.7 degrees, a saturation of 72.9% and a lightness of 44.9%. #1fc62c color hex could be obtained by blending #3eff58 with #008d00. Closest websafe color is: #33cc33.

#1fc62c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#1fc62c has RGB values of R:31, G:198, B:44 and CMYK values of C:0.84, M:0, Y:0.78, K:0.22. Its decimal value is 2082348.

Shades and Tints of #1fc62c
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020b03 is the darkest color, while #f9fefa is the lightest one.

Tones of #1fc62c
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#6e776f is the less saturated color, while #05e016 is the most saturated one.
